GitHub Griffin 是一个强大的工具,旨在优化和提升用户在 GitHub 上的开发体验。本文将详细探讨 GitHub Griffin 的功能、使用方法以及常见问题,帮助开发者更好地利用这一工具。
什么是 GitHub Griffin
GitHub Griffin 是一款开源项目,主要用于提升 GitHub 上代码管理和协作的效率。它结合了多种实用的功能,旨在简化工作流程,提高开发团队的协作效率。
GitHub Griffin 的主要功能
-
代码审查
GitHub Griffin 提供了简便的代码审查工具,可以帮助开发者快速检查代码的质量。通过可视化的界面,用户可以轻松找到潜在的错误和改进建议。 -
任务管理
使用 GitHub Griffin,用户可以创建、分配和跟踪任务。这对于大型项目尤其重要,因为它确保了每个团队成员都明确自己的职责。 -
集成 CI/CD
GitHub Griffin 还可以与持续集成和持续交付(CI/CD)工具进行无缝集成,使得代码的构建和部署过程自动化,从而提高发布的效率。 -
统计分析
GitHub Griffin 可以对项目的开发进度进行详细的统计分析,提供项目的贡献者、提交次数、问题跟踪等重要数据,帮助团队做出更明智的决策。 -
自定义工作流
用户可以根据项目的需要自定义工作流,使其更适应团队的开发习惯,提高整体的工作效率。
如何安装和使用 GitHub Griffin
安装 GitHub Griffin
要在你的环境中安装 GitHub Griffin,可以通过以下步骤:
-
打开终端。
-
输入以下命令进行安装: bash git clone https://github.com/username/GitHub-Griffin.git cd GitHub-Griffin npm install
-
启动应用: bash npm start
使用 GitHub Griffin
使用 GitHub Griffin 时,可以按照以下步骤进行操作:
- 创建新项目:在应用内创建一个新项目,并添加必要的描述。
- 添加成员:邀请团队成员加入项目,分配相应的权限。
- 创建任务:根据项目需求创建任务,并分配给特定的团队成员。
- 进行代码审查:团队成员可以在代码提交后进行审查,并提供反馈。
- 集成 CI/CD:配置你的 CI/CD 工具,确保代码能够自动构建和部署。
GitHub Griffin 的最佳实践
在使用 GitHub Griffin 时,可以遵循以下最佳实践:
- 定期进行代码审查,确保代码质量。
- 明确任务分配,减少重复工作。
- 利用统计分析,优化项目进程。
- 根据团队反馈,及时调整工作流。
常见问题解答
GitHub Griffin 是免费的吗?
是的,GitHub Griffin 是一个开源项目,用户可以自由下载和使用。
如何与其他 GitHub 工具整合?
GitHub Griffin 可以与许多其他工具(如 Travis CI、Jenkins 等)进行整合,只需在设置中添加相应的配置即可。
使用 GitHub Griffin 需要编程知识吗?
虽然对编程知识的理解会有帮助,但 GitHub Griffin 的界面友好,非技术用户也能上手使用。
如何贡献代码到 GitHub Griffin 项目?
如果您希望为 GitHub Griffin 贡献代码,可以通过 GitHub 的拉取请求(Pull Request)功能提交您的代码修改。详细的贡献指南可以在项目的 GitHub 页面上找到。
GitHub Griffin 适用于哪些平台?
GitHub Griffin 目前支持 Windows、macOS 和 Linux 操作系统。
总结
GitHub Griffin 是一个多功能的工具,旨在提升开发者的工作效率。通过合理利用其功能和最佳实践,开发团队可以更有效地进行协作和管理。无论你是开发新项目还是维护现有项目,GitHub Griffin 都能成为你得力的助手。